Now onto today's mani, this design gives a very clean look and I hope you guys like it.
For this, I applied 2 coats of Zoya Brizia. Then using a Bundle Monster image plate 310 I stamped the net design using Ulta Salon Formula Wild Night. I have an obsession of doing something extra on my accent finger so I applied antique copper micro beads.

For this, I applied 2 coats of Zoya Caitlin. Then using a Red Angel image plate 103 I stamped the Squares using Ulta Salon Formula Wild Night. My alignment of stamping the squares is kinda off specially on my pinkie. I have an obsession of doing something extra on my accent finger so I applied three different colors (Silver, Navy Blue, and Turquoise) of square glitter in small empty squares. I applied these glitter squares individually rather that just piling it on as it gives it a much smooth texture.
